Port Moresby Faces Unplanned Water Outage Due to Power Station Failure

AU1 hr ago

Water PNG Limited has reported an unplanned disruption to the water supply affecting multiple areas within the National Capital District Commission (NCDC). The outage occurred following a failure at the Rouna 4 hydro power station early this morning. This disruption means residents in several parts of Port Moresby will experience a loss of water services. Water PNG is working to address the situation caused by the power station's operational issue. Further details on the extent of the disruption and expected restoration times were not immediately available. The company is expected to provide updates as the situation develops.
